You can choose any of those ways to find more affodable coverage, but make absolute certain that you use equivalent deductibles and coverage limits on every price quote you get. If you enter different deductibles it will be very difficult to determine which company has the best rates. Just slight variations in insurance coverages or limits could mean much higher rates. Learning about specific coverages of your policy aids in choosing which coverages you need for your vehicles. Policy terminology can be confusing and even agents have difficulty translating policy wording.
Liability auto insurance – Liability insurance protects you from damage or injury you incur to people or other property. This coverage protects you against other people’s claims. Liability doesn’t cover your own vehicle damage or injuries.
Liability coverage has three limits: per person bodily injury, per accident bodily injury, and a property damage limit. You commonly see policy limits of 50/100/50 which means a $50,000 limit per person for injuries, $100,000 for the entire accident, and property damage coverage for $50,000.
Liability coverage pays for claims such as funeral expenses, structural damage and loss of income. How much coverage you buy is a personal decision, but consider buying as high a limit as you can afford.
Uninsured or underinsured coverage – Uninsured or Underinsured Motorist coverage protects you and your vehicle’s occupants from other motorists when they do not carry enough liability coverage. It can pay for injuries sustained by your vehicle’s occupants as well as your vehicle’s damage.
Because many people carry very low liability coverage limits, it doesn’t take a major accident to exceed their coverage limits. This is the reason having UM/UIM coverage is important protection for you and your family.
Collision coverage – Collision coverage pays for damage to your VehiCROSS resulting from colliding with an object or car. You have to pay a deductible then your collision coverage will kick in.
Collision insurance covers things such as driving through your garage door, sustaining damage from a pot hole, hitting a mailbox, colliding with another moving vehicle and backing into a parked car. Paying for collision coverage can be pricey, so analyze the benefit of dropping coverage from vehicles that are older. You can also increase the deductible to save money on collision insurance.
Comprehensive protection – Comprehensive insurance pays for damage caused by mother nature, theft, vandalism and other events. A deductible will apply then your comprehensive coverage will pay.
Comprehensive coverage pays for things like a tree branch falling on your vehicle, a broken windshield, damage from flooding and hitting a deer. The most you’ll receive from a claim is the ACV or actual cash value, so if the vehicle’s value is low consider dropping full coverage.
Medical expense coverage – Medical payments and Personal Injury Protection insurance pay for short-term medical expenses for things like ambulance fees, hospital visits and EMT expenses. The coverages can be used to cover expenses not covered by your health insurance plan or if you lack health insurance entirely. Medical payments and PIP cover all vehicle occupants in addition to getting struck while a pedestrian. Personal injury protection coverage is not available in all states and may carry a deductible
